The Delta Blues Museum unveiled
a new exhibit on March 4, 2010 featuring Michael Loyd Young's
first book "Blues, Booze & BBQ". Michael's book chronicles
150 miles of famed Highway 61. Clarksdale, MS sits at the
heart of Highway 61 and 49, which is also the location of
Robert Johnson's famed "Cross Road Blues". Read
